Predictive Dialer vs Auto Dialer: What You Need to Know

aircall

Using a predictive dialer or an auto dialer in place of manually dialing calls is like the difference between walking to work or taking a high-speed commuter train. There’s no time wasted looking up phone numbers or punching them in. Sales and support agents don’t have to wait for someone to answer the call or a machine to pick it up.

The Power of Contact Center Automation Tools

SharpenCX

Two-thirds of people in a customer service survey by Arise said they wouldn’t wait more than two minutes before hanging up. More than 13% of people said that no amount of hold time is acceptable. By using automation tools, agents help people solve minor problems independently or with reduced wait time. Virtual Queuing.
